Article: In-fighting starts as Nationalist leadership challenge threatens split

THE decision by Bill Wilson, an SNP activist, to challenge John Swinney for the party leadership has sparked a vicious bout of in- fighting which is threatening to cause serious divisions within the parliamentary party.

Dr Wilson announced two days ago that he would be running for the SNP leadership at its party conference this September.

His decision cast a cloud over preparations for Mr Swinney's wedding to a BBC journalist, Elizabeth Quigley, due to take place in Edinburgh today.

But it also meant the start of a period of political blood- letting which is likely to continue until the contest for the leadership, to be staged at the end of September.
